“The Ryder Cup has become one of the world’s greatest sporting events. Every two years, 24 of the best players from Europe and the United States go head-to-head in match play competition. Drama, tension, incredible golf, camaraderie and sportsmanship are served in equal measure, captivating an audience of millions around the world. It’s an event that transcends sport, yet remains true to the spirit of its founder, Samuel Ryder.” – Rydercup.com.

Best of Rome City Tour
Full Day visiting Spanish Steps, Trevi Fountain, Pantheon, Piazza Novana, The Forum, Colosseum, and Monti Bohemian Quarter.
Enjoy some of the most famous sites of the Eternal City on this full day 8 hour tour. The church of Trinita die Monti, overlooking the Spanish Steps and the luxury shopping area of Rome, passing by the beautiful fountain of the Barcaccia. Trevi Fountain, the most beautiful and the iconic fountain of Rome. A quick look at the church of St. Ignatius, and then, the Pantehon, one of the world’s truly unique constructions. Finally Piazza Navona, the most Roman of all the Roman squares: originally a Roman stadium embellished in Renaissance times with spectacular fountains and churches.
Icon of Rome and symbol of the Imperial Rome, is the Flavian Amphitheater, known as the Colosseum. It is the most famous and the largest Roman amphitheaters in the world, where gladiators and fierce animals challenged each other until death, for the entertainment of Emperors and the cheering crowds. Next to it is the real heart of the Roman Empire, the Roman Forum with the most important temples and the Senate House. Finally, experience Monti the central Rome’s secret urban village and one of the city’s most charming, old, residential quarters. once this was suburbia – a crowded inner-city district nestled right up against the Ancient roman Empire’s center of power. Today, Monti retains a bohemian edge, and has become one of Rome’s most rewarding areas for alternative fashion, gourmet street food and an alfresco café culture.

Vatican City Experience
Half Day – Vatican Museums, Sistine Chapel, St. Peter’s Basilica, and Lunch
The symbol of Christianity, the Basilica of St. Peter, is also one of the most important displays of great masterpieces by the most famous artists of the times. You’ll enjoy the incredible Pieta by a very young Michelangelo and the imposing and impressive Altar by Gian Lorenzo Bernini. In addition, the lower level of the Basilica, hosts the Tombs of most of the Popes who reigned in the Vatican over the centuries. Then you will experience the Vatican Museums which hold one of the richest art collections in the world, having been gathered by many art loving Popes. It is amazing to walk through centuries of the best art expression in the world, ending with Michelangelo’s most famous creation inside the Sistine Chapel. Once you’ve completed your time inside Vatican City, you’ll end your day with a delicious Roman lunch at Costanza Hostaria. This restaurant is an exclusive historic venue located near the Teatro di Pompeo in Rome. The quality of the preparations, combined with the goodness of the ingredients used, has allowed this establishment to become one of the main Roman cuisine restaurants in the center of the capital.

Pasta Making and Wine Tasting at Santa Benedetta Winery*
Full day activity at Santa Benedetta Winery: Pasta making, wine tasting, and meal
Cantine Santa Benedetta is the oldest winery of the Castelli Romani, with vineyards lying on the gentle slopes overlooking Rome. Since more than 300 years, from father to son, techniques, secrets, emotions, and memories related to food, wine, and Extra Virgin Olive Oil, have been handed down, so that nothing is lost. A hands-on pasta making class, in an old farm with strong tradition, to learn the basics of the Italian cuisine and the typical Ciambelline al Vino from this area.
